World’s first MeToo official finds a tougher job than she expected
AMSTERDAM - Mariëtte Hamer thought she could achieve a lot with “a couple of interventions” when she started her role in the Netherlands as the world’s first government-appointed commissioner to tackle sexual violence and misconduct in the workplace.“I figured the big challenge would be to keep the public conversation about #MeToo going,” Ms Hamer, 64, said in her office in The Hague.
Cases of toxic behaviour involving high-profile men have been reported in the Netherlands’s art sector, in universities, politics and sports. That pushed the Dutch Cabinet to ask Ms Hamer, a former Labour party leader and chair of The Social and Economic Council of the Netherlands, a government advisory board, to take up the newly created position. She began in April and will serve for three years.
The scale of the problem was overwhelming. One in two Dutch women and one in five men encounter sexual transgressive behavior during their lifetime, according to a 2017 study by the Dutch branch of the Rutgers Center for Gender, Sexuality, Law and Policy.The Netherlands has strong gender equality laws but Ms Hamer says a lack of women at the highest levels of society, from politics to the corporate world helps explain why toxic behavior has become normalised.
